> I have recently built a board with an LT3510 which provides +6.8V at 
about
> 3A for a project (using the two outputs of the LT3510). Efficiency is 
88%.
> 
> All high current tracks are quite wide and with several vias in parallel
> (except close to the chip since 0.65mm pin spacing really limits track 
width)
> where they switch plane. The underside of the LT3510 is also the only
> ground contact and I have small heat sinks on both sides of the board
> (otherwise the LT3510 enters thermal shutdown).
> 
> I can send you the PCB file if you want, I still measure about 1 milli 
ohm
> between the output of the LT3510 and the final voltage (3mV loss).
